Features
- Hardy Diagnostics Nitrocef Disks™ are intended for use in the rapid testing of isolated colonies of Neisseria gonorrhoeae, Moraxella (Branhamella) catarrhalis, Staphylococcus spp., Haemophilus influenzae, Enterococcus spp., and some anaerobic bacteria for the production of beta-lactamase
- Nitrocef Disks™ should appear as 0.25 inch (in diameter) filter paper disks imprinted with ß, and white to yellow in color
- A positive beta-lactamase result is recorded when the Nitrocef Disk™ changes in color from its original yellow to orange or red
- Most positive bacterial strains will produce a color change within 5 minutes
- Some staphylococci, however, may take up to 60 minutes for a positive result
